5. Pollution

Pollution here refers to land pollution, water pollution, as well as air pollution. It has been a byproduct of industrialization and consumerism. There’s an estimated 5 trillion pieces of plastic in the ocean water which includes both micro and macro pieces. 

Three notable companies trying to remove plastic from ocean water include The Ocean Cleanup, 4Ocean and The Ocean Conservancy. The Ocean Cleanup, for instance, is developing solutions to concentrate ocean plastic waste at scale at artificial coastlines to effectively remove vast swathes of trash. 

Industrial waste has also resulted in land and air pollution, leading to acid rains, Ozone depletion as well as substantial loss in soil’s organic matter. One of the big tech giants that is trying to play its part in solving air pollution is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:GOOG), which is using Google Street View cars to collect data on Nitrogen Dioxide to monitor air quality.
